District Overview

Upper Township School District is a public school district serving Petersburg area, New Jersey. For academic year 2020-2021, 3 schools served 1,415 students through PK to 08th grade in its 3 schools. A total of 131 teachers are teaching their students and the average students to teacher ratio is 11 to 1.

According to the New Jersey state assessment result, 66% of students are proficient in Math learning and 78% of students are proficient in English/language arts learning.

Teachers & Staffs

Total 131 full-time (or equivalent) teachers work for schools in Upper Township School District and the students to teacher ratio is 11 to 1. All teachers are certified. 82.4% of teachers have 3 or more years teaching experiences.
